Web8 okt. 2024 · In this area, the 3-node DataON AZS-6224 maintained its trend of throwing down impressive numbers. We measured 2.5M IOPS in the Bootstorm profile, 600k IOPS in Initial Login, and 807K IOPS in Monday Login. In addition to testing Azure Stack HCI, we decided to reprovision the exact same hardware in VMware vSAN just for perspective. Be sure to provision a size that covers the IOPS and throughput your users need. For a premium file share, the base IOPS allocated is 400 + 1 IOPS for each GiB of provisioned space, with a maximum of 100,000 IOPS. css to xmlWeb26 mrt. 2024 · Each virtual machine type in Azure has predefined performance limits for throughput and IOPS. Additionally, the disk types attached to the machines also have their own IOPS and throughput limits.
